Dylan’s POV

No matter how many times I repeated it to myself that I was acting under a spell, it didn’t help the guilt I felt, especially when I saw the bruises on Alpha Kieran’s body. No doubt he didn’t fight back which made everything worse.

“You’re here again.” Allie said, “you’re stealing my thinking spot and I don’t think I like it.” She added, coming to sit beside me on the bench.

The pavilion was her favorite spot and because it was mostly secluded, it became mine too.

“Thinking spot, huh? What else do you have to think about? You’re the happiest I’ve seen you p>

Her smile widened, “I am happy…but it doesn’t mean I can’t come here to think.” She said. “A lot of things have happened the past few days and even weeks, I just want things to go back to how they used to be p>

I nodded, understanding what she was talking about. Her mom was currently sitting in the dungeon and she didn’t want to hear anything about her.

“I thought things were going well with your dad?” I asked.

Her smile faltered a bit, “don’t get me wrong, I love my dad and spending time with him this past few days have been nice and all,” she started and I chuckled lightly, knowing where she was going.

“But now I barely spend time with Ryder. And at night when we’re supposed to be spending time together, my stupid brother decides to make him go on patrol.” She complained.

And this time I couldn’t help it as I burst into a full blown laugh.

“I’m glad I was able to amuse you.” She grumbled, frowning her face.

Soon, I found myself pushing aside my own worry to laugh at her. After our relationship…if I can call it that ended, and she got back with Ryder, I waited for the surge of jealousy whenever I saw them together, but nothing came. Instead, there was a relief that she was happy and we were still close.

“You can decide to go along with him-” she glared at me and I raised my hand in mock surrender. “It’s not my fault, you should try talking to your brother. Besides that’s majorly his duty p>

She rolled her eyes, “you don’t think I know that p>

I shrugged.

Minutes passed and we both stared into space, thinking about whatever was on both our minds. Even my wolf didn’t bother to send snide comments my way about, reminding me how we could’ve been happy together.

“How long are you going to keep avoiding us?” She asked, her gaze meeting mine.

“What are you talking about? I’m with you right now.” I replied, purposely missing the point.

And if possible, her glare became deeper. “Only because I found you…not because I was looking for you or anything p>

I smiled, “so you were looking for me p>

“Not the point, but I’m saving you from Kaia.” She told me, “I swear, her

pregnancy is making her scary. Even Kieran knows better than to get her mad, but you my darling, have been constantly doing that so you might as well consider yourself a dead man…except she’s feeling generous p>

I froze, “It’s not that bad, right p>

“Tell me about it when you finally meet her.” And a groan left my lips as I ran a hand through my hair.

“Maybe I should run away until she gives birth.” I thought and my wolf, who has been silent until now snorted. “You might as well stay there permanently.” He mocked.

I was still lost in thoughts, thinking about my options when Ryder appeared, his eyes trained on Allie.

“I can’t believe that the wolves are lurking around when I’m supposed to be spending time time with my girl.” He grumbled, wearing the same look Allie had when she spoke about him earlier.

“Ry baby,” she called, stretching her hands towards him. “I thought you were going to be gone the whole day p>

Both of them hugged, pushing me to the side, causing me to roll my eyes. “I can’t believe the two of you.” I said, but they were too lost in each other to pay attention to me anymore.

Slipping away, I walked around the Pack without any destination in mind. I would face Kaia when I think she would be in a happy mood.

My steps faltered a bit when a smell hit me but the next second, it was gone like it never existed and I only imagined it. But before I could go in search for what the smell was, I heard muffled sounds and I chose to check that instead.

“I’m sure she’s the one.” The voice said, whispering into the phone.

The person on the other end responded but I didn’t hear what was said. “Yes, she has the shield and she healed some warriors after the attack.” The girl said, “And she’s pregnant now p>

“She’s talking about Kaia.” I thought, “Who’s she talking to?” I asked my wolf. “Go close to her.” He ordered, pacing around restlessly in my head, ignoring my question.

I did exactly what he said, but a part from the fact that she was a spy and was feeding information about Kaia to whoever was on the other end of the call.

“It’s going to sound ridiculous coming out like p>

Deciding that I’ve heard enough, I left my position and approached her. My presence startled her, causing the phone to fall off her hand. Her eyes widening as she moved backwards.

“H-how…w-why are…it’s not what you t-think.” She said, trembling and looking everywhere but at me.

My jaw dropped as I stared at her. She had the prettiest eyes I’ve seen and I didn’t mind getting lost in them. I couldn’t get a word out. It felt like I’ve been placed under another spell but this time around, I didn’t mind remaining there.

“What’s going on?” I asked my wolf, finally snapping out of it.

“I don’t understand…she feels like mate but she doesn’t smell like mate.” He

replied.

Mate? That wasn’t possible, I didn’t have one…but fuck! If she really my mate, she was fucking beautiful! And for someone who was not too keen on finding his mate, I was finding it hard to focus.

The urge to reach out and touch her to see if I would feel sparks but I needed to focus on the matter on ground.

The possibility fact that she was here to spy on Kaia.

“Who are you talking to?” I finally asked her, bending down to pick the phone to see the name ‘mom’ as her most recent call.

“M-my m-mom.” She replied, visibly trembling and I pushed away the guilt I was feeling.

“Why were you telling her about Luna Kaia p>

She didn’t reply immediately and I moved closer to her but she moved backwards

avoiding me like a plague, causing a frown to appear on my face.

“She’s hiding something.” My wolf said.

I snorted, “apart from the fact that she’s only here to get information? I doubt it p>

The girl continued staring at me, but

once I looked at her, she looks away.

I went through the phone to see

Kaia…they

several pictures of Kaia… they were not really clear, but it was clear

enough to know it was her

“You want to explain why you have this?” I asked, raising my brows.

“That…uhm…I really like the Luna?” She said, making it sound more of a question than a statement.

The more I stood with her, nothing important was going to leave her lips and a huge part of me couldn’t bring myself to raise my voice or even be stern to the point that she would be scared even though she deserved to be especially with the recent attack where Kaia had her pictures taken without her

knowledge.

I mind-linked Kaia to ask if she was with her mate since I couldn’t mindlink him yet

and without seeing her, I knew she was glaring at me.

“Move.” I ordered the girl, whose name I still didn’t know.

“It’s not what you think…I swear p>

“You can tell that to Alpha Kieran.” I told her and the fear that flashed through her

eyes felt like a stab to my chest and I found myself wanting to comfort her.

“What the fuck is going p>

It didn’t take long for us to get there and with each step, she slowed down but kept

going.

With one last look at her, I pushed the door opened and both Kieran and Kaia’s head turned to look at us, Kaia’s face brightened but I don’t think it was at me… and I was right.

Her eyes landed on the girl now standing beside me. “Nora!” She called excitedly.

I let her have her moment because the smile would soon be wiped off her face.
